The invention discloses an LED device and light source with a sunlight visible light part spectrum structure. The LED device comprises a blue LED chip or blue fluorescent powder, thereby mixing cyan,red, green and orange spectrum components into an emission spectrum of the LED device by using cyan fluorescent powder, green fluorescent powder, orange fluorescent powder and red fluorescent powder to obtain white light. Compared with the prior art, the LED light source has sunlight emission spectrum configuration, does not contain an ultraviolet or infrared spectrum component and is a healthy light source; the white LED device is packaged by adopting a four-primary color or five-primary color technical scheme, and different from a traditional three-primary color concept and a two-primary color technical scheme adopted for early LED packaging, the four-primary color or five-primary color technical scheme has the advantages that the condition that the most important cyan spectrum componentwith a wavelength range of 480-520nm in a solar spectrum needs to be added is emphasized; the environment-friendly, green and energy-saving requirements are met; and the human health requirements arealso met.

[0001] The invention belongs to the field of electronic information, specifically semiconductor optoelectronic devices, green lighting and information display, and particularly relates to a packaging method for a white LED device with a configuration for emitting sunlight in the visible light range and a healthy light source made using the device. Background technique

[0002] White light LED is known as the fourth generation of green semiconductor lighting source after incandescent lamps, fluorescent lamps and high-pressure gas discharge lamps. It is friendly to the environment (no mercury pollution), and has the advantages of small size and shock resistance. Therefore, once the LED came out, it has been popularized and applied rapidly, and the penetration rate in the field of display backlight has reached 100%.
